Departing from Singapore
Private jets depart Singapore from Seletar Airport (XSP / WSSL), the island's dedicated general aviation hub in the north of the island. Seletar provides purpose-built private terminal facilities, efficient customs processing and a departure experience entirely removed from the commercial airport. Allow 30–45 minutes for standard departure formalities. Transfer from central Singapore (Marina Bay, Orchard Road) to Seletar takes 25–40 minutes.
Dubai Arrival Airports
Two airports serve Dubai for private jet arrivals:
Al Maktoum International Airport (DWC / OMDW) — Dubai's dedicated private aviation hub. Multiple FBOs, fast VIP processing, easy access to Palm Jumeirah, Dubai Marina and business districts. The preferred arrival.
Dubai International Airport (DXB / OMDB) — private jets via dedicated FBO terminals. Better for central Dubai and DIFC destinations.
Flight Time
Singapore to Dubai covers approximately 3,400 nautical miles (6,300 km). Typical westbound flight times:
Praetor 600 (range ~4,000 nm): nonstop, approx. 7 hrs 20 min
Falcon 7X / Global 5500 (~5,900–5,950 nm range): nonstop, approx. 6 hrs 55 min
Gulfstream G550 (~6,750 nm): nonstop, approx. 6 hrs 45 min
Ultra-long-range jets (G700, Global 7500): nonstop, approx. 6 hrs 30 min
Aircraft Options
Super-Midsize — Praetor 600
The Praetor 600 is the most cost-effective nonstop solution for this sector — 4,000 nm range, stand-up cabin and strong performance for groups up to 8.
Long-Range Jets
The Falcon 7X, Global 5500 and Gulfstream G550 are the most popular categories on this route — nonstop with range to spare, full stand-up cabins and flat-bed seating for a comfortable seven-hour crossing. Capacity: 8–14 passengers.
Ultra-Long-Range Jets
The G700, Global 7500 and Falcon 8X for the finest in-flight environment — sleeping quarters, multiple cabin zones and full galley. Worth considering for principals who need to work or rest across the full crossing.
2026 Pricing
One-way charter rates from Singapore to Dubai:
Praetor 600 (nonstop): from €45,000 – €60,000
Long-range jet: from €65,000 – €95,000
Ultra-long-range jet: from €95,000 – €145,000+
Practical Details
UAE entry: most Singapore residents (Singaporean nationals and many expatriates) receive 30-day UAE visa on arrival
Seletar departure: allow 30–45 minutes for customs formalities
DWC arrival to Palm Jumeirah or Dubai Marina: 25–40 minutes
Catering at Seletar: order 24 hours in advance for full menu options
